Music splits are determined by evaluating the contributions to a song, such as songwriting, performance, or production. Ensure open discussions among contributors to agree on each person's role. By documenting the outcomes in a Song Publishing Split Sheet, you can create a clear outline of how the music rights will be shared.

To perform splits for a song, first identify the specific contributions from each party involved. Next, agree on percentages that reflect those contributions. Using a Song Publishing Split Sheet, you can solidify these agreements in writing, ensuring everyone has a record of their respective shares and responsibilities.

Splitting ownership of a song involves discussing and agreeing with all contributors about their share of rights in the song. Once you have an understanding, use a Song Publishing Split Sheet to record each person's percentage of ownership. This approach provides clear documentation and helps avoid conflicts in the future.

To split music from a song, you need to determine how the song's creative elements are divided among its contributors. This typically involves discussing contributions, such as lyrics and melody, with all parties involved. After agreeing on the contributions, you formalize the split using a Song Publishing Split Sheet, which documents ownership percentages clearly.

To split publishing royalties, you must first determine the contributions of each songwriter and producer involved. Once the contributions are clear, an agreement can be made on the percentage shares for each party. A Song Publishing Split Sheet acts as a legally binding document that lays out these details, ensuring smooth distribution of royalties.

A producer's split can vary, but it's typically between 10% and 50%, depending on what they contribute to the project. For instance, if the producer handles most of the creative direction, they might negotiate a larger share. Documenting this in a Song Publishing Split Sheet is crucial to avoid misunderstandings.

Fifty percent publishing means that a party, often a songwriter or producer, owns half of the rights to a song's publishing. This ownership includes the right to earn royalties from different revenue streams. A Song Publishing Split Sheet helps identify who holds this percentage and guarantees transparent sharing of royalties.

The percentage a producer gets on a song can range significantly, often between 10% and 50%. This range depends on the level of involvement the producer has in the creative process and their negotiating power. To ensure fairness, a Song Publishing Split Sheet should clearly state each contributor's percentage.

A song producer typically receives royalties based on their agreement with the artist and the music publisher. These royalties can come from various sources like performance rights, mechanical royalties, and synchronization licenses. Many producers negotiate for a percentage of the song's earnings outlined in a Song Publishing Split Sheet, ensuring clarity on their earnings.
